What
is a DIN 912 Socket Allen Bolt?
The DIN 912 specification (also
represented by ISO 4762) defines a cylinder-headed bolt with a hexagonal socket
drive (Allen key) and a metric thread. These bolts are known for:
- A low profile cylindrical head allowing flush mounting.
- A recessed hexagon socket allowing compact wrenching or
torque tool fitting.
- Thread and head-geometry manufactured to tight
tolerances for reliable clamping and repeatable performance.
- Availability in a range of materials (carbon steel, alloy steel, stainless) and strength grades (8.8, 10.9, 12.9) to suit different load and environmental requirements.
Why
It Matters in Construction & Fabrication
Socket Allen bolts under DIN 912
shine in applications where space is limited, appearance matters, or high
preload is required. Some key benefits:
- High clamping capacity – Higher strength grades (like 10.9 and 12.9) provide
strong tensile and shear performance for structural connections. orbitalfasteners.co.uk+1
- Clean aesthetics
– The small head and flush mount help maintain a smooth surface line,
especially in architectural metalwork, panels, frames.
- Tool-friendly installation – Hex socket drive allows secure torque application
and repeatable removal/maintenance.
- Versatility in material – From carbon steel with zinc or other coatings
(suitable in mild environments) to stainless steel (316, A4 etc) for
corrosive or marine conditions. husainibrothers.com+1
- Precision manufacturing – Since it follows standardized specification,
engineers know the mechanical properties, tolerances, and installation
behaviour, which means fewer surprises and easier approval for quality
systems.
How
to Select the Right DIN 912 Socket Allen Bolt
When sourcing bolts for your
project, consider the following parameters (and ensure the supplier can support
them):
- Strength Grade / Material:
- 8.8: General purpose steel bolts; moderate loads.
- 10.9 / 12.9: High tensile alloy steel – good for structural
or high-clamp applications.
- Stainless (A2-70, A4-80, 316) for corrosive or
exterior applications.
- Thread Size & Length:
Ensure the bolt thread size (e.g., M8, M10, M20) and length match your joint and the embedment/thread engagement required. The DIN 912 spec gives detailed dimension charts. - Head & Socket Dimensions:
The socket drive must match your installation tool and access space. Also check head height (essential for flush mount). - Coating / Finish:
- Zinc plated, yellow passivated for general use.
- Hot-dip galvanised or special coatings for
outdoor/exposed work.
- Plain stainless for aesthetic or marine applications.
- Certification & Standards Compliance:
Use bolts complying with the known standard (DIN 912 / ISO 4762) and check for test/trace documentation. Suppliers such as those in UAE list these compliant items. - Supplier Capabilities:

Best
Practices for Use and Installation
- Pre-check the bolt
before installation: verify size, grade, finish, and ensure no obvious
damage, corrosion or burrs.
- Proper torque application: Use the correct torque value for the grade and size
to achieve proper preload. Over- or under-torque can lead to joint failure
or loosening.
- Surface preparation:
Ensure mating surfaces are clean, flat and correctly counter-bored or
recessed if required.
- Avoid coating damage:
If the bolt is coated, ensure installation doesn’t chip the finish,
exposing base metal to corrosion.
- Periodic inspection:
In harsh environments (e.g., UAE outdoor or marine), schedule inspections
for bolt condition, coating integrity and any loosening.
- Storage & handling: Store bolts in dry, clean environment and protect
from contamination or mix-up of grades/sizes.
